ISFAP gives bursaries to deserving university students who meet up with the requirements. Necessities for ISFAP involves coming from households with the yearly income falling between R0 and R600 000 and becoming registered for the universities and classes that ISFAP partners with.

Who Does ISFAP Fund?

ISFAP funding is there to supply fiscal funding to decrease-money students and those that fall into the “missing middle" and struggle to pay for their tuition charges.

ISFAP presents funding for virtually any South African citizen who qualifies based on economic need as well as tutorial performance.

What Programs Does ISFAP Fund?

Some examples of programs that ISFAP funds involve; Computer Science, Industrial Engineering, Chemical Engineering bachelor degree, Electrical Engineering bachelor degree, Actuarial Science bachelor degrees, and many more. Even courses such as mechanical engineering bachelor degrees, computer engineering bachelor degrees and civil engineering bachelor degrees are covered by the ISFAP bursary.

The ISFAP closing date is usually at the end of October, with applications often opening a few months earlier.

ISFAP Qualifying Criteria

A household means test is done for all applying students
Academic criteria and registration, which vary per institution but will include:
A National Benchmarking Test for some institutions (academic and behavioral strength)
Matric results
Funder constraints (that meet individual funder objectives) which will be applied to students applying
